In the fast-growing world of online shopping, having a high-quality website is no longer optional — it’s the core of every successful e-commerce business. Your website is your storefront, your sales manager, and your customer support representative all at once. If it doesn’t look good, load fast, and function flawlessly, customers will simply move on to a competitor who offers a smoother experience.
